New feature On X revealed that a number of Major MAGA Accounts The platform is operated by people residing abroad. In the days that followed the disclosure of these accounts, President Donald Trump I continued to promote many of them.
Many of the accounts, which have large followings and claim to be accounts of conservative people residing in Texas or “America First” accounts that “promote good and resistance to evil,” are in fact operating everywhere in the world. Chilean and Nigeria to Russia And across Eastern Europe.
These accounts post largely about divisive issues, including immigration, gender, and Israel. In one case, a verified account called MAGA NATION with nearly 400,000 followers and the American flag in its screen name was revealed to be operated from a non-EU country in Eastern Europe. Many accounts feature Names of Trump family members, including Ivanka Trump’s news account, which has more than 1 million followers and is based in Nigeria. The account has since been suspended.
On Saturday, Trump shared on Truth Social a screenshot of X’s post from an account called “Fan Trump Army.” The account has more than 500,000 followers and features a photo of Trump as its profile picture. The account operator, according to X’s new location feature, is based in India. The account follows several people convicted for their roles in the attack on the Capitol on January 6, 2021, as well as former National Security Advisor Michael Flynn.
In recent days, the account owner changed his biography to read: “An Indian who loves America, President Trump, Musk!” However, an earlier version of the account’s bio did not mention that the account was run by someone in India.
On Sunday, Trump shared another screenshot of X’s post on Truth Social, this time from a verified X account with the screen name: “Commentary Donald J. Trump.”
The screenshot says: “Do you support the idea of banning foreign-born citizens from running for office? Yes or no.” The post also included a photo of Rep. Ilhan Omar with Omar Fateh, the Somali-American state representative in Minnesota who ran unsuccessfully for mayor of Minneapolis earlier this month. The account has a photo of the president as his profile picture with a bald eagle in front of the American flag as his background photo. According to the new X feature, the account appears to be operated from somewhere in Africa. (In some cases, X does not specify the country, but only the continent or region.)
In response to Trump’s post, many called for a ban on foreign-born citizens holding political office, with some posters going so far as to call for the deportation of Omar and Fatah.
